We invite you to serve in the name of Christ in our congregation, community, and in the world as we seek to be faithful stewards of God’s blessings for those in need.  You will often hear us say, “We are blessed to be a blessing!”

Some of the ministries we are involved in include:  Feeding the hungry, Meal-on-Wheels, Christmas Outreach, Senior Care, Quilting Ministry, Domestic & Global Mission trips, Prayer Chain, Visitation Team, Transportation Team, Disaster Response, and many more!
